Where Does Ducommun Stand in the Ecosystem?
Ducommun Incorporated sits as a specialized supplier in the aerospace and defense supply chain, not as an OEM or platform owner. That makes its Ducommun competitive position more defensible where qualification, traceability, and long program life matter, and less protected in price-led industrial channels.
Ducommun Incorporated is positioned as a build-to-print and engineered components supplier inside Ducommun aerospace and defense programs. It earns pull from customer specs, certifications, and long-term platform support, not from owning the end market.
That is why Ducommun brand strength is tied more to execution than to broad Ducommun brand awareness. The closest lens is Ducommun reputation among aerospace OEMs, plus the stickiness of Ducommun customer loyalty and supplier relationships on long-cycle programs.

Who Competes With Ducommun for Power in the Same System?
Ducommun Incorporated competes less on public name recognition and more on access to aircraft and defense programs. The main pressure comes from Ducommun competitors like Triumph Group, Senior plc, HEICO, Woodward, Astronics, Crane Aerospace & Electronics, LISI Aerospace, and Precision Castparts, plus OEM in-house build teams and alternate qualified suppliers.
OEM in-house manufacturing often beats Ducommun on control, speed, and design access. When a prime or airframer keeps work internal, Ducommun brand position in the aerospace and defense industry depends on approved-vendor status, not Ducommun brand awareness.

Substitute power comes from other qualified suppliers that can swap into a platform after design changes or rebids. That is the real test of Ducommun competitive position, because content share on each aircraft or defense platform can move even when the customer stays the same.
In Ducommun aerospace and defense, the strongest moat is not Ducommun market reputation alone. It is Ducommun customer loyalty and supplier relationships inside a certified program, where requalification costs, timing, and platform fit can slow churn.

What Gives Ducommun an Ecosystem Advantage?
Ducommun Incorporated wins on ecosystem access: it sits close to aerospace and defense customers, keeps engineering and manufacturing linked, and supports parts after launch. That mix helps lock in design-in roles, support platform changes, and keep Ducommun competitive position strong when programs move from prototype to long production runs.
| Structural Advantage | How It Helps the Company | Why It Matters |
|---|---|---|
| Engineering plus production in one flow | Ducommun Incorporated can move from design support to build support without handing work off. | This improves win rates on new programs and supports Ducommun competitive advantages in aerospace manufacturing. |
| Direct ties to OEMs and primes | Ducommun customer loyalty and supplier relationships reduce reliance on middlemen and speed program decisions. | That helps Ducommun reputation among aerospace OEMs and supports stickier long-term content. |
| Complex electronic and structural parts | Ducommun Incorporated can supply parts that are hard to swap once qualified. | This raises switching costs and strengthens Ducommun market reputation in safety-driven programs. |
The strongest structural edge is the engineering, manufacturing, and aftermarket support stack. In Ducommun aerospace and defense, that embedded role supports Ducommun brand strength because buyers care less about broad brand awareness and more about proof of execution, documentation, and continuity. What Does the Competitive Outlook Say About Ducommun's Position?
Ducommun competitive position is likely to defend and selectively strengthen rather than dominate. In Ducommun aerospace and defense, high entry barriers support the Ducommun brand position in the aerospace and defense industry, but larger Ducommun competitors can still pressure Ducommun market share versus competitors through scale, breadth, and customer reach.
Ducommun brand strength improves when it wins more content per platform and moves deeper into engineered systems. That is the clearest path to stronger Ducommun customer loyalty and supplier relationships.

The biggest threat to the Ducommun competitive position is scale pressure from larger peers and the cyclic nature of industrial demand. That can keep Ducommun brand awareness and pricing power below top-tier rivals.
If customers pull more work in-house, the Ducommun defense manufacturing reputation can hold up, but relative power can still slip. That risk matters most in Ducommun competitive positioning in the defense sector.
On Ducommun competitive advantages in aerospace manufacturing, the firm's edge is specialization, qualification depth, and long program lives. That makes Ducommun differentiation from aerospace component competitors more durable than a pure commodity supplier model.
